Anti-Human TLR5 Polyclonal Antibody

Catalog #:   PHA95401 Specific References (50) DATASHEET
Host species: Rabbit
Isotype: IgG
Applications: ELISA, IHC, WB
Accession: O60602
Overview

Catalog No.

PHA95401

Species reactivity

Human

Host species

Rabbit

Isotype

IgG

Clonality

Polyclonal

Immunogen

E. coli - derived recombinant Human TLR5 (Ile21-Phe115).

Tested applications

ELISA: 1:4000-1:8000, IHC: 1:50-1:100, WB: 1:1000-1:4000

Target

TIL3, TLR5, Toll/interleukin-1 receptor-like protein 3, Toll-like receptor 5

Purification

Purified by antigen affinity column.

Accession

O60602

Applications

ELISA, IHC, WB

Form

Liquid

Storage buffer

0.01M PBS, pH 7.4, 50% Glycerol, 0.05% Proclin 300.

Stability and Storage

Use a manual defrost freezer and avoid repeated freeze thaw cycles. Store at 2 to 8°C for frequent use. Store at -20 to -80°C for twelve months from the date of receipt.
